The Reason
One blinding May morning, scarlet poppies waved. The soldier walked a line of white markers, a satchel of American flags on his back, staking one at each anonymous memorial to a fallen comrade.

Memories whispered mockingly in his ears: his mom crying. His dad's funeral. Mournful taps. What's the point? Why am I following in his footsteps?

He straightened, every post now adorned with a fluttering flag. A mother approached, pushing her child in a stroller.

"Thank you for protecting us."

Her gratitude renewed his resolve, echoing the clarion call to preserve and defend his people, no matter the cost.
